**********s 19" m6 replicas, new custom e92 offset - REVIEW

I was in the market for some m6 reps for a while, but all these issues with rubbing on the new et30 wheels on the coupe (sedan does not rub) kept me from buying.

Here are some posts about the et30's rubbing:
http://www.e90post.com/forums/showth...ght=m6+rubbing

Well, I contacted Mike************ to see if I could get some wheels that are still an aggressive offset, but didnt rub on the e92. He offered to send me a set that was custom shaved from the factory (MiRo wheels) to a et33 offset on the rear.

The order process was quick and painless... A+ for customer service from **********s. I got my wheels the next week, the packaging was great, very sturdy boxes, with plenty of padding...

I mounted them up myself using a low profile jack from sears, and the e90/e92 jack adapter sold here on these forums. It was extremely easy, took only 5 minutes per corner.

The new wheels are 7 lbs lighter than the stock wheel/tires, EACH... and the offset is PERFECT. it fits DIRECTLY FLUSH under the fender, has an aggressive look, and the great news...

NO RUBBING WHATSOEVER!!!

Here are some photos of the process, more coming soon when the weather gets better, along with maybe some "in motion" video, so that you can really get a feel for these wheels.

If anyone wants to get m6 reps for their e92, I highly suggest getting this new custom offset so that you dont have rubbing. PM Mike************ and ask him for the new offset that RiXst3r was testing.

RIDE QUALITY:
Anyone considering ditching the runflats.... DO IT! I went with the General Exclaim UHP tires since I was on a budget, but even with the thinner tire and bigger wheel, the car still has a softer ride, yet it feels much more stable in the turns then stock. Road noise was about the same as stock when i first mounted them, but now after running them for a while, they are actually a bit quieter than stock.

TPMS worked flawless, no error codes or warnings, I had the TPMS sensors pre-installed by modbargians. I check psi on the tires, and they were inflated to the exact manufacturers spec.
